数据库服务器是指运行数据库管理系统(DBMS)的服务器,它用于存储、管理和处理大量结构化数据。数据库服务器承载着企业和组织的重要数据,提供对数据的快速访问和高效管理。以下将介绍数据库服务器的工作原理、特点以及常见的数据库服务器类型。
2. 常见数据库服务器类型
2.1 关系型数据库服务器
关系型数据库服务器是目前应用最为广泛的数据库服务器类型。它采用表格的形式来组织数据,并使用结构化查询语言(SQL)来管理和操作数据。常见的关系型数据库服务器有MySQL、Oracle和SQL Server等。关系型数据库服务器具有数据一致性、事务支持、可靠性高等特点,适用于需要复杂数据模型和高度事务处理的应用场景。
2.2 非关系型数据库服务器
非关系型数据库服务器是一种不使用SQL语言的数据库服务器,也被称为NoSQL数据库。非关系型数据库服务器主要用于处理大规模非结构化或半结构化数据。与关系型数据库服务器相比,非关系型数据库服务器更加灵活,在处理大数据量和高并发访问方面有一定优势。常见的非关系型数据库服务器有MongoDB、Cassandra和Redis等。
2.3 内存数据库服务器
内存数据库服务器将数据存储在内存中,而不是传统的磁盘存储。与传统数据库服务器相比,内存数据库服务器具有更高的性能和吞吐量。它适用于需要实时数据访问和高速读写操作的场景,如交易系统和实时分析应用。常见的内存数据库服务器有MemSQL、SAP HANA和VoltDB等。
3. 数据库服务器的特点与优势
3.1 数据安全性和可靠性
数据库服务器提供了严格的数据访问控制和权限管理,保证了数据的安全性。它采用事务机制确保数据的一致性和完整性,并通过备份和复原等手段提供数据的可靠性。
3.2 高性能和可扩展性
数据库服务器通过对数据进行索引和优化,提供了快速的查询和高效的数据操作。它还支持水平和垂直扩展,在需要处理大量数据或高并发访问时,可以通过添加更多的硬件资源来提高性能和扩展能力。
3.3 数据集中和共享
数据库服务器将企业和组织的数据集中存储,使得数据共享和协作更加便捷。通过数据库服务器,用户可以在不同的应用系统中共享和访问同一份数据,减少了数据冗余和不一致。
:数据库服务器作为企业和组织的重要基础设施之一,承载着大量的结构化数据。不同类型的数据库服务器具有各自的特点和适用场景。关系型数据库服务器适用于复杂数据模型和高事务处理的应用场景,非关系型数据库服务器适用于大规模非结构化或半结构化数据,内存数据库服务器适用于实时数据访问和高速读写操作。数据库服务器具有数据安全性、高性能和可扩展性、数据集中共享等优势,为企业和组织提供了数据的快速访问和高效管理能力。